本文主要探讨了企业注册时,如何在进行架构设计时预留足够的扩展空间。文章从六个方面详细阐述了预留扩展空间的重要性以及具体实施方法,旨在帮助企业构建灵活、可扩展的架构,以适应未来业务增长的需求。<

企业注册时,架构设计应如何预留扩展空间?

>

企业注册时,架构设计应如何预留扩展空间?

1. 系统模块化设计

系统模块化设计

在进行架构设计时,首先应采用模块化设计理念。将系统划分为多个独立的模块,每个模块负责特定的功能。这种设计方式有利于系统的扩展和维护。具体来说,模块化设计有以下几点优势:

- 提高可维护性:模块化使得每个模块可以独立更新,不影响其他模块,从而降低了维护成本。

- 增强可扩展性:当业务需求发生变化时,只需对相关模块进行扩展或替换,而不必重新设计整个系统。

- 促进团队协作:模块化设计有利于团队成员分工合作,提高开发效率。

2. 技术选型考虑未来需求

技术选型考虑未来需求

在架构设计阶段,应充分考虑未来业务的发展趋势,选择具有良好扩展性的技术。以下是一些技术选型的建议:

- 选择开源技术:开源技术具有社区支持,易于扩展和维护。

- 关注技术成熟度:选择成熟的技术,降低技术风险。

- 考虑技术生态:选择具有丰富生态圈的技术,便于获取相关资源和解决方案。

3. 数据库设计预留扩展空间

数据库设计预留扩展空间

数据库是企业架构的核心组成部分,其设计应充分考虑扩展性。以下是一些数据库设计方面的建议:

- 采用关系型数据库与NoSQL数据库结合:关系型数据库适用于结构化数据,NoSQL数据库适用于非结构化数据,两者结合可以满足不同类型数据的存储需求。

- 设计合理的表结构:避免过度规范化,合理设计表结构,提高查询效率。

- 预留索引空间:为未来可能增加的索引预留足够的空间。

4. 网络架构设计

网络架构设计

网络架构是企业架构的重要组成部分,其设计应考虑以下因素:

- 负载均衡:采用负载均衡技术,提高系统可用性和性能。

- 网络安全:加强网络安全防护,确保企业数据安全。

- 网络扩展性:预留足够的网络带宽和IP地址,以适应未来业务增长。

5. 服务化架构

服务化架构

服务化架构将系统分解为多个独立的服务,每个服务负责特定的功能。这种架构具有以下优势:

- 提高系统可扩展性:服务之间相互独立,易于扩展和升级。

- 促进资源共享:服务可以跨多个系统共享,提高资源利用率。

- 降低开发成本:服务化架构有利于团队协作,降低开发成本。

6. 监控与运维

监控与运维

良好的监控与运维体系是确保系统稳定运行的关键。以下是一些建议:

- 实时监控:对系统关键指标进行实时监控,及时发现并解决问题。

- 自动化运维:采用自动化工具进行运维,提高运维效率。

- 应急预案:制定应急预案,应对突发事件。

总结归纳

企业注册时,架构设计预留扩展空间至关重要。通过系统模块化设计、技术选型、数据库设计、网络架构、服务化架构以及监控与运维等方面的考虑,企业可以构建一个灵活、可扩展的架构,以适应未来业务增长的需求。

上海加喜公司注册地办理企业注册时,架构设计应如何预留扩展空间?

上海加喜公司注册地办理企业注册时,应充分考虑以下架构设计要点:

- 深入了解企业业务需求:根据企业业务特点,设计合适的架构。

- 选择合适的云计算服务:利用云计算服务,提高系统可扩展性和灵活性。

- 与专业团队合作:与具备丰富经验的架构设计团队合作,确保架构设计的合理性和可行性。

上海加喜公司注册地办理企业注册时,应注重架构设计的扩展性,以适应未来业务发展的需求。

上一篇文章 返回知识库 下一篇文章

需要专业公司注册服务?

我们的专业团队为您提供一站式公司注册服务,让您轻松创业

立即咨询